Output 51655a1a5ae24c128cc732e48e2c574cdef3a2c6358c927e353410312fd7429c:3

value
5247538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66790170dd682ef107f86b57988f0f7f3dfb3b16 OP_EQUAL
address
3B2qojEKp5djDJWXXGvRCaUnWJFUKow9u9
transaction
51655a1a5ae24c128cc732e48e2c574cdef3a2c6358c927e353410312fd7429c
confirmations
345967
spent
true